Bulls Forum Rules

Please note, above all else, moderator's have descretion to move, lock, warn, and request suspension/banning under whatever circumstances they feel fit on a case by case basis.

General Behavior Rules

- No personal attacks or insulting other users.
- No thread hijacking (purposefully derailing a thread and taking it off topic in a disruptive manner)
- No spamming.
- No offensive content in avatars, signatures, or posts (swearing, porn style photos etc.. )

No Armchair Moderating

If you are not a moderator than do note attempt to moderate. It generally just degenerates thread and makes the jobs much harder for the actual moderators.

- No IBTL posts or other posts suggesting to lock a thread.
- No telling someone they'll be banned or suspended or waving "goodbye" to them when they do something you don't like.
- If you see a problem about a post in a thread, please hit the Report to Moderator button ("!") instead of posting in the thread about it.
- In general forward your complaints to a moderator on the board instead of posting them in public.

Thread Starting Rules

- Don't start a new thread when there are currently other threads on the front page discussing the same topic.
- Make your title meaningful and not suspense building (ie, no titles like "What if.. "
- If starting an off topic thread, be sure to label it appropriately. There is an off topic board, so topics may be moved or locked on a case by case basis. We understand that many of the posters here feel the Bulls board is their community, so we will give leeway to off topic threads of general interest especially to those who post only on the Bulls board.
- If you start a thread and it's locked, than don't start a new thread asking why it was locked.

Avatar/Signature Violations

Signatures may contain up to five lines of text (of small or normal size) or one image, valid combinations include; a single image of no more than 90px high, 400px wide and 50KB in size. Signatures containing an image this large may also include one line of small size text. Signatures containing an image of 60px high may include up to three lines of small size text or two lines of normal size text. Images of 15px height or less may allow up to four lines of normal size text or four lines of small size text.

- Text sizes should be between 9 and 12 (small and normal).
- Text in signatures is subject to the same conditions as posts with respect decency, warez, emoticons, and so forth.
- Links in signatures are permitted. Linked sites may be commercial in nature. You may not link to warez, porn or political, racist or other similar hate sites. Links are included in signature size limits.
- Users abusing these rules will be warned and/or may lose their signature privileges. If you exceed the size limit your signature will be removed and you will be sent a warning and possible further action.

Avatars

Users are permitted to link to a picture for use as an avatar. User defined avatars are to be no larger than 80 pixels square, contain no image which attempts to portray the user as having an official status here (e.g. mimicking ranks or copying avatars of Moderators), may not exceed 35KB in file size and have a consistently high availability (i.e. links to images on slow servers or those prone to failure may be removed).

- Avatars are subject to the same conditions as posts with respect to decency, and so forth.
- Users abusing these rules will be warned and/or may lose their avatar privileges. If you exceed the size limit, your avatar will be removed and you will be sent a warning and possible further action.

Game Threads

- In the event of a team win the game thread is created by the same person who created the past game thread.
- In the event of a loss anyone can create the next game thread.
- Keep all discussion about the current game in the game thread.
- The title of the game thread should contain the opponent (home road designated by at or vs), date, time, and TV station the game is aired on.
- The content of the game thread should so some effort was put into making it. Whether that's by finding photos of the starting lineups. Game analysis, trends, whatever, but it shouldn't be two lines long.
